The new Northbrook Freshmart. To the south is the original store built by Lulu & Casper Thompson. Richard & Olive Hook purchased the original Thompson store from Ron and Shirley Sedore in 1979 and operated it as a Lucky Dollar Foodstore under the store name of Delibrook. The Delibrook was eventually demolished with the building of the new Freshmart in 1985. Tracy Hook (Hook's Homes) sold the Nascor insulated walls for the Freshmart and helped his father build the new store. Richard Hook Sr. can be seen wearing the blue Labatt's t-shirt. He would have been 53 years old in this photo.

 

When the Freshmart opened, Richard & Olive Hook sold bread at the special price of $.65/loaf.

 

The Freshmart was later sold to Bob and Marg Glecoff in 1988 for an IGA and later Foodland.
